A good friend of mine wishes to give his beautiful 69 Mustang a shot of steroids. Currently the car is a 302 4 speed, engine is a little bit tired. Discussions about a 347 stroker combo, or a 351 Windsor swap have been going on in the garage. My knowledge of Ford small blocks is slim, from what I have gathered though swapping to a 351 will require different oil pan, intake, and distributor.
I guess ultimately he is trying to weigh the cost difference of refreshing a roller block 351 Windsor engine, including necessary swap pieces, or a stroker package for the 302/347 deal. One thing he was unsure of, can his serpentine belt and ac setup on his 302 be installed on a 351, or due to deck heights, are all the brackets different? Any other pros vs cons for these options?
End goal is a nice driver friendly 400 hp setup.
